Translate Into English Coffee & Tea
ASP.NET 中的 AJAX ASP.NET 画图全接触 ASP.NET 与 XML 声明式数据绑定 ASP.NET 网页抓取
C# 基础 C# 类教程 C# 加密 ASP.NET 成员资格 非“自动化”处理 Excel
QuickAjax Ajax 完美的语法高亮器 Silverlight Popfly
通栏广告
欢迎使用千一产品
千一产品:Progress v2.0

Progress(进度条) v2.0 界面简洁,使用方便,支持事件。在 Ajax 中应用,可大大提高用户体验。

演示地址

/products/webComponents/Progress/demo.htm

 
运行环境
  • Internet Explorer 全面支持
  • Firefox 全面支持
程序参考
程序开始

var progress2 = new Progress("pp2", 0, 100, 0, 1, new ProgressStyle(300, 20, "#CC0000", "#FF3333"));

progress2.onPositionChange = function () {

document.getElementById("pp2Text").innerHTML = parseInt(progress2.position * 100 / (progress2.max - progress2.min)) + "%";

};

progress2.create();

相关函数

Progress(targetIdOrTarget, min, max, position, step, progressStyle)

构造函数。

  • targetIdOrTarget 字符串或 object 承载进度条的 HTML 控件 Id 名称或控件对象。
  • min 数字 进度条的最小指示值。
  • max 数字 进度条的最大指示值。
  • position 数字 进度条的当前指示值。
  • step 数字 进度条步进长度。
  • progressStyle ProgressStyle 进度条的样式。

ProgressStyle(width, height, borderColor, barColor)

ProgressStyle 构造函数。

  • width 数字 进度条宽度。
  • height 数字 进度条高度。
  • borderColor 字符串 进度条边框的颜色。
  • barColor 字符串 进度条中显示条的颜色。

create()

创建进度条。

setPosition(position)

设置进度条的当前指示值。

  • position 数字 新的进度条当前指示值。

desc()

进度条的当前指示值减少一个 step。

inc()

进度条的当前指示值增加一个 step。

相关属性
  • onPositionChange 函数 进度条的当前指示值发生改变时对应的方法。
相关阅读
产品下载

当前版本 v2.0 点击下载压缩文件包,内含:

  • JS 主程序文件 1 个
  • 示例文件 1 个